Picked up an 03 X-Type for $1,000 from a nice old couple a week ago. Car had 88k on the clock with all dealer service. The transfer case was cracked. I got a good low mileage one from the junkyard. Charged the seals and fluid and did a trans service. Did a full detail on it today (pics tomorrow). I want to change the air and cabin filter next. Where is the cabin filter located on it? Directly under the windscreen on the passenger side (north american lhd vehicles). There are several how to vids on you tube if you google x type cabin air filter replacement. its a 15 min job tops. welcome to the x type club!!!
